Xmas Tree Baubles from Athens


Thought we would post this just in case any Symi Forum readers are looking for something Greek and for Christmas.

Last Christmas E, who is an expert online shopper, found www.klosti.com when looking for something Greek for D.

The friendliness of the company and the quality of the things they sell was impressive and so this year we decided to get a couple of Christmas Tree baubles and they are stunning.

The firm is in Athens and our order that was placed last week arrived today, well packaged to avoid any damage to these very delicate decorations, that will take pride of place on our tree this year.
